I remember reading a tech article in Road & Track a few years ago that said full synthetic oils are missing certain natural components that aid in keeping some kinds of oil seals in good condition. Because of that, the seals might deteriorate and lead to leaks.
That article was from about the time Mobil 1 hit the market. Since several years have passed, it's possible that oil companies have changed their formluations to avoid that problem. It's also possible that the auto industry has adopted newer materials that don't suffer when full synth oils are used. I know Porsche uses Mobil 1 as OE oil as does Chevy on the Vette.
